TICKET: Pricing experiment variant skew in Gatefold

Severity: Medium. The dynamic ticket-pricing experiment on the Gatefold platform is assigning 62% of traffic to variant B instead of the configured 50/50 split. Revenue deltas from this cohort are not trustworthy until fixed. Fix is a one-line change in the bucketing hash; patched in the release candidate awaiting your sign-off. No rollback needed — analytics will exclude the skewed window. Verify the candidate matches the trace token below.

build token for tajeg-bajep: htk14_409ba9df6b8acb

**Q: How do I get into the shared lab?**

The Tarnbeck lab on Level 1 is shared with the Ostler prototyping team. Sign the safety sheet by the door on your first visit. Goggles are mandatory past the yellow line. Badge access takes a few days to activate, so in the meantime use the code below.

badge for hahog-kajop: bdg-OOCJJ-0

This excerpt covers the Quillhaven broker upgrade from the 3.x line to 4.x. The rolling upgrade drains one node at a time; on-call should expect elevated redelivery counts for a few minutes per node as consumers rebalance. If redelivery exceeds the alert threshold, pause the rollout rather than rolling back — partial-version clusters tolerate pauses well. Heartbeat and drain settings were validated on the Ashby staging ring. The upgrade constants are below.

limits module of bagaf-taduf:
CAPS = {
    "belix": 599,
    "sildor": 750,
}

# Break-Glass Access: Queue Migration (Project Tinwheel)

During the cutover from our homegrown job queue (Barrowline) to the managed Fennick broker, break-glass access may be required if dual-write reconciliation stalls. This access bypasses normal approval flow and is logged to the immutable audit stream. Use it only when both on-call engineers from the Tinwheel rotation agree the migration is wedged. To open the sealed credentials bundle, enter the recovery passphrase shown here:

strongbox words: druvan-lamys-eliius-jorax-istox-soreth-ulays-gilix-ralix-oliiel-norwyn-casvan-praius